抖音是使用的是什么服务器
-
抖音是一款短视频分享平台,它使用的是云服务器来支持其运行和提供服务。具体来说,抖音采用了分布式架构,使用全球各地的服务器节点来存储用户上传的视频和相关数据,以及提供视频的播放和推荐功能。
抖音的服务器基础设施主要包括以下几个方面:
-
视频存储:抖音的服务器集群中配备了大规模的存储系统,用于存储用户上传的视频文件。这些服务器通常采用高可用性和高扩展性的存储方案,以保障视频文件的安全性和可靠性。
-
视频分发和播放:为了提供快速且流畅的视频播放体验,抖音使用了内容分发网络(CDN)来优化视频的分发。CDN服务器分布在全球各个地点,根据用户的地理位置选择最近的服务器节点进行视频传输,以降低视频加载时间和缓冲等待。
-
数据存储和处理:除了视频文件外,抖音还需要存储和处理大量的用户数据,如用户信息、点赞、评论等。为了支持高并发和低延迟的数据读写,抖音采用了分布式数据库系统,使用分片和副本来提高数据的可用性和性能。
-
实时推荐和个性化:抖音的推荐算法涉及大量的数据计算和处理,需要强大的计算能力和存储能力。为此,抖音利用了分布式计算和存储技术,将数据和计算任务分配到多台服务器上并行处理,以提高推荐的准确性和实时性。
综上所述,抖音使用的是云服务器和分布式架构来支持其运行和提供服务。通过合理的服务器配置和优化方案,抖音能够为用户提供高质量的短视频内容和良好的用户体验。
1年前 -
-
抖音是一款流行的短视频社交平台,它使用的是Elastic Compute Cloud(简称EC2)和Simple Storage Service(简称S3)两种类型的服务器。
-
Elastic Compute Cloud(EC2):EC2是亚马逊云计算服务(Amazon Web Services)提供的一种可扩展的虚拟计算环境。抖音使用EC2来部署和运行其应用服务。EC2允许抖音根据用户流量和需求动态调整计算资源,以确保平台能够实时响应大量用户的需求。
-
Simple Storage Service(S3):S3是亚马逊云计算服务提供的一种对象存储服务。抖音使用S3来存储和管理用户上传的视频、图片等媒体资源。S3具有高可扩展性、高可用性和持久性的特点,能够满足抖音处理和存储大量媒体数据的需求。
-
Content Delivery Network(CDN):抖音还使用了CDN来加速媒体资源的传输和分发。CDN是一种分布式服务器网络,通过将媒体内容缓存到离用户更近的服务器上,可以提供更快的加载速度和更好的用户体验。抖音借助CDN可以将视频和其他媒体资源快速地分发给用户,减少等待时间和缓冲。
-
实时计算服务:抖音需要实时处理大量用户上传的视频和其他数据。为了满足这些需求,抖音使用了实时计算服务。这种服务能够在短时间内处理海量数据,对视频进行分析和编辑,以提供给用户多样化的娱乐内容。
-
数据库服务:为了支持抖音的用户管理、内容推荐和数据分析等功能,抖音还使用了数据库服务,如亚马逊的DynamoDB。数据库服务能够高效地存储和管理用户数据,实现快速查询和分析,从而支持抖音平台的各种功能和服务。
总之,抖音使用了Elastic Compute Cloud、Simple Storage Service、Content Delivery Network、实时计算服务以及数据库服务等多种服务器和技术,以支持其庞大的用户群体和海量的媒体内容。这些服务器和服务的结合,为抖音提供了快速、稳定和高效的运行环境,使其成为全球领先的短视频平台之一。
1年前 -
-
抖音是一款基于短视频分享的社交媒体平台,其背后所使用的服务器包括云服务器和内容分发网络(CDN)服务器。
-
云服务器:抖音使用云服务器来存储和处理用户上传的视频内容。云服务器可以提供强大的计算和存储能力,以支持大规模的用户访问和高并发请求。抖音可能使用多个云服务器来分散负载并提供弹性计算能力。
-
CDN服务器:为了提供更快的内容传输速度和更好的用户体验,抖音使用内容分发网络(CDN)服务器。CDN服务器将视频等静态资源缓存到离用户更近的服务器节点上,以减少从原始服务器到用户设备的传输距离,从而加快内容加载速度并减少网络延迟。
具体的操作流程如下:
-
用户上传视频:当用户在抖音上上传视频时,视频内容会被传输到抖音的服务器上。用户会选择一个短视频并使用抖音的应用程序界面来录制和编辑视频,然后将成品视频上传到抖音的服务器。
-
视频存储和处理:上传后,视频会被存储在云服务器上。存储在云服务器上的视频会被进行转码和处理,以适配不同的设备和网络环境,以及提供更好的用户体验。这些处理可能包括视频压缩、分辨率转换等。
-
CDN缓存与分发:处理后的视频会被传输到CDN服务器进行缓存和分发。CDN服务器将视频分发到各个服务器节点,这些节点分布在全球不同地区的网络接入点附近,以减少视频从服务器到用户设备之间的传输距离。
-
用户观看视频:当用户在抖音上浏览和观看视频时,视频内容将被从最近的CDN服务器节点传输到用户的设备上。用户可以通过抖音的应用程序接口来浏览、搜索和观看各种短视频内容。
总结:抖音使用云服务器和CDN服务器来存储、处理和分发用户上传的短视频内容。这样可以提供更强大的计算和存储能力,同时通过缓存和分发视频到全球各地的服务器节点,以提供更好的用户体验和快速的内容加载速度。
1年前 -